The external ear enjoys a special place in society all over the world. It is meant to be flaunted and adorned. Ear piercing is routine, with a range of jewelry pieces concentrating in enhancing its natural beauty. Persons with deformed ears have to limit their range of hair styles. There is a definite need to reconstruct the deformed ear of both sexes. To achieve desirable results in ear reconstruction is a difficult task. Although cartilage fabrication is an important step in ear reconstruction in postburn deformity of the ear, the final outcome is mainly decided by the quality and quantity of skin available in the auricular region for draping of framework.
